  • Nexus Vinyl Tiles: Refresh your home for a low cost and no hassle with the Nexus Vinyl Floor Tiles. Our tiles can be used in any room in your home including the kitchen, dining room, bedrooms, bathrooms, foyers, and basements. No messy glue or adhesives needed. Includes 20 vinyl tiles.
  • Peel N Stick: The Nexus Vinyl Floor Tiles feature easy do-it-yourself installation. Simply peel and stick the Nexus tiles to a flat and dry surface to give your home a brand-new look.
  • Dimensions: Each tile measures 12 inches x 12 inches and 1.2mm thick. There are 20 tiles per box, which will cover 20 square feet.

  • Should have gutted the bathrooms, but these spruced up the cabinets cheaply!
Our kitchen granite guy got us a deal on granite counters for the bathrooms, so we went ahead and replaced the old ones when we bought our house. Mistake. Should have gutted the bathrooms, as we did with the kitchen. So instead we painted the cabinets a classic white and added nice hardware, which just left the insides looking shabby. Peel and stick white glossy tiles to the rescue! It was quick and easy to line the bottom of the cabinets with these tiles. Now I am a long-time watcher of This Old House, so I knew how to scribe the end tiles to fit the out-of-square cabinets, which was not a big deal. There are most probably youtubes which show you how. I recommend laying the tiles out with the backing still on them first, so you can see how they will fit, and what is out of square, and cut them with the backing still attached. I used a utility knife and a ruler to score the tiles and bent them to snap along the score line. For tiny cutouts, I used a scissors. The tiles are very sticky once you peel the backing, so line them up carefully before you lower them, and certainly before you apply any pressure. A cheap and easy way to make a surface clean, fresh, and crisp! ... show more

  • Liquid Nails, people, Liquid Nails
Going with the cons first: obviously, the adhesive sucks. I tested one tile on a clean, dry, flat, horizontal surface. Laid the tile down, waited an hour--the tile easily peeled right back up. I then weighted it with a one-gallon jug of water, waited 24 hours--still peeled up. Replaced the water jug, waited a week--no go. The next "con": if you're going to be using this for floors, it had better be for a Barbie Dream House. These tiles are super thin and fragile. The composite layer is brittle, and the finish layer is paper-thin. These would never hold up to even light foot traffic. Con #3: I don't think these tiles are perfectly square--I found it difficult to line them up without an obvious seam. So, you ask, why give them a three-star review? Well, my project involved putting them on the kitchen walls above my cabinets, so I knew I was going to use Liquid Nails anyway. Because the tiles are thin, they were easy to cut using kitchen scissors. They are a beautiful bright white, which reflects the lamplight and makes that area less murky. The shiny finish makes it easy to wipe clean with a damp microfiber cloth, which was an improvement over the walls themselves. ... show more

  • Get your hot glue gun ready...
Overall this is a big improvement from the previous floor. However, there are a couple of things to note: The instructions state to start in the center of the room and move outward towards the edges. The issue here is that if you step or kneel on a placed tile there's a good chance the tile will slightly shift. So you need to keep an out out for that as you work. Many of the tile corners did not stick well and needed to be glued down, I used my hot glue gun. Smaller edge pieces needed to be completely glued down. The back adhesive is very sticky but it left a black residue on the finished floor. I had to spot clean the floor with a small amount of WD-40 on a paper towel to get the residue off. Create a paper pattern for the pieces you need to cut to fit around edges, etc. Trace the paper pattern on the tile and cut to size. This worked like a charm. Once all the tiles were cleaned and glued down well, I went back over the seams with white DAP waterproof caulk. I filled the seams and then went over the edges with a damp cloth to remove any excess caulk. This is an inexpensive fix to an old bathroom floor however it does take hours of work. ... show more
